I found the part numbers for the compressor, mounting bracket, and hose accessories compatible with the 2025 TRD Pro.

I called the dealer and was told this is an ARB aftermarket part and their service department won’t install it (WTF!!!). I was informed this will ship directly from ARB and the dealer could not provide details on when it would arrive.

just a note you will have to buy the interior piece that is specific to the air compressor spot

see this post of the different rear passenger side interior build outs

and be mindful, there is more than one panel you have to replace, so it can be spendy real quick.

there is 3 different passenger rear cargo area configurations.
